The brilliance of the 14.11.2 Final Edition lay in its . At a time when high-speed internet was not a global guarantee, this release was often distributed as a massive ISO file—frequently exceeding 10GB—containing nearly every driver imaginable for motherboards, sound cards, and video adapters. Its "Final" status was a badge of stability, signaling to the community that the database was refined, the heuristic scanning was accurate, and the risk of "Blue Screen of Death" (BSOD) errors from mismatched files had been significantly minimized.
